Manali wrapped up in white blanket again


Posted on 3rd Feb 2015 12:37 pm by mohit kumar

Shimla, Feb 2 (IANS) Himachal Pradesh's leading tourist resort Manali and its neighbouring areas Monday got more snow, giving them a more picturesque look.

The minimum temperature recorded at Manali was 1 degree Celsius, the weather office here said.

"Manali and the hills overlooking it experienced mild to moderate spells of snow," an official of the meteorological office told IANS.

The hills overlooking Manali got more than 25 cm snow, while Udaipur in Lahaul-Spiti district got 20 cm snow.

Picturesque Kalpa, some 250 km from Shimla, also experienced snow.

"High-altitude areas of Lahaul and Spiti, Chamba, Mandi, Kullu, Kinnaur and Shimla districts have been experiencing snow since Monday morning," the official said.

Keylong in Lahaul and Spiti district was the coldest place in the state with a low of minus 7.5 degrees Celsius, while it was minus 7.4 degrees in Kalpa, 4.4 degrees in Dharamsala and 4 degrees in Shimla.

As news of the snowfall flashed across the plains, tourists started arriving at Manali and the nearby hills.

The weatherman said the snow and rain would continue in the region Tuesday.
